I experienced the same condition with the 98 Dodge Cummins I bought last 
year, very rough ride and the back end was skittish when stopping on 
anything but a very smooth road.  I checked the tire pressure and found it 
at the recommended level for carrying the maximum load.  The Owners Manual 
section on tire pressure referenced the "Tire Inflation Chart included in 
the owners package", which fortunately, was still in the glove box.  This 
chart listed different tire pressures for "Light Load" and "Full Load" for 
various size tires and engine options.  Using the light load recommendation 
greatly improved the ride when the box is empty.  It still rides like a 
truck but the harshness as well as the skittishness is gone.

If this chart is not in your owners package, check with the dealer.
My chart only covers 16" wheels on 1998 vehicles so would not be applicable 
to the 17" on your truck.
